bboss-gencode

自动代码生成工具
授权协议 Apache
开发语言 Java
所属分类 程序开发、 代码生成工具
软件类型 开源软件
地区 国产
投 递 者 长孙翔
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

bboss自动代码生成工具是一款专门为bboss框架和bboss开发平台(传统版本和新版)生成前端代码、后端代码、web服务代码、sql配置文件、ioc配置文件的可视化配置管理工具。 

通过自动代码生成工具,可以根据vm模板自动生成数据库表的增、删、改、分页查询、列表查询、国际化功能对应的java、jsp程序和配置文件,包括: 

  • mvc控制器

  • 业务组件

  • 实体类

  • jsp文件 可以定制不同风格的界面模板,目前提供了一套bboss平台的基础ui风格和一套bboss普通ui风格模板

  • cxf webservice服务类文件

  • hessian服务类文件

  • sql配置文件

  • ioc/mvc组件装配部署和服务发布配置文件.

  • 国际化属性文件和国际化配置

  • 代码和配置文件集成配置部署readme说明文件

自动代码生成框架功能特点

  • 提供友好的基于bootstrap的表单配置界面

  • 提供源码打包下载功能

  • 提供基于eclipse的代码格式化功能

  • 可以依据自动生成的使用说明文件快速将代码集成部署到基于bboss或者bboss平台开发的项目中

  • 支持mysql、oracle、sqlites、sqlserver等主流数据库。

  • 支持自定义前端UI界面风格,可以根据需要定制自己需要的界面风格模板

bboss自动代码生成工具使用指南

bboss自动代码生成工具源码托管地址

https://github.com/bbossgroups/bboss-gencode 

https://gitee.com/bboss/bboss-gencode
     
官方博客: 
http://yin-bp.iteye.com/ 
通过官方博客你可以找到bboss的快速入门教程和所有开发文档资料 
官方网站: 
http://www.bbossgroups.com 
bboss交流群: 
21220580 
166471282 
166471103 
154752521 
3625720 
bboss微信公众号:bboss 

  • 本文适用bboss 4.10.7及更低版本,4.10.8及后续版本构建请参考文档:[url=http://yin-bp.iteye.com/blog/2295166]采用gradle构建和发布bboss方法介绍[/url] [size=x-large][b]基于bboss开发项目说明[/b][/size] 要做简单的demo,请参考文档 [url]http://yin-bp.iteye.com/b

  • [size=x-large][b]基于bboss开发项目说明[/b][/size] 要做简单的demo,请参考文档 [url]http://yin-bp.iteye.com/blog/1026261[/url] 正儿八经的做项目,参考文档搭bboss平台开发环境: [url]http://yin-bp.iteye.com/blog/2230399[/url] bboss自动代码生成工具使用指南:

  • bboss文件缓存组件FileContentCache介绍 [size=large][b]bboss文件缓存组件FileContentCache作用[/b][/size] 我们经常需要在程序中频繁地读取文件内容,如果在高并发情况下频繁地访问文件系统会导致频繁的IO操作或者超出linux允许访问的最大文件句柄数;那么通过缓存文件内容可以很好地解决这个问题,同时如果文件内容有变化还需要将最新内容更新到

  • [url=http://yin-bp.iteye.com/blog/2318974]bboss持久层快速上手[/url] bboss持久层分页接口比较有特色,提供了四种Style的分页接口: 第一种Style 根据sql语句直接分页,这种风格是bboss 3.6.0及之前版本一直沿用的接口 第二种Style 根据sql语句和外部传入的总记录数进行分页,这是bboss 3.6.1及之后版本提供的接口

 相关资料
  • 问题内容: 我正在寻找一种基于类中定义的字段为现有Java源代码文件中的新方法自动生成源代码的方法。 本质上,我希望执行以下步骤: 读取并解析 遍历源代码中定义的所有字段 添加源代码方法 保存(理想情况下,保留现有代码的格式) 哪些工具和技术最适合完成此任务? 编辑 我不想在运行时生成代码;我想扩充现有的Java 源代码 问题答案: 用自动生成的代码修改相同的Java源文件是维护的噩梦。考虑生成一

  • 我正试图用我的MERN stack web应用程序自动化构建过程。 目前,我使用CodePipeline,它: 从GitHub获取我的代码作为源代码 使用CodeBuild(Ubuntu 2.0)运行构建 并将其部署到我的Elastic BeanStalk环境中 步骤1 在尝试使用CodeBuild之后,即使客户端似乎完全按照日志进行构建,前端似乎也不会更新。 以下是我CodeBuild项目的一些

  • Yaf提供了代码生成工具yaf_code generator, 所以也可以通过使用代码生成工具yaf_cg来完成这个简单的入门Demo 例 3.10. 代码生成工具的使用 php-yaf-src/tools/cg/yaf_cg sample 将得到的sample目录, 拷贝到Webserver的documentRoot目录下然后访问: 例 3.11. 在浏览器输入 http://www.y

  • 本文向大家介绍如何使用mybatis-generator自动生成代码,包括了如何使用mybatis-generator自动生成代码的使用技巧和注意事项,需要的朋友参考一下 这篇文章主要介绍了如何使用mybatis-generator自动生成代码,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下 1、在pom文件中添加mybatis-generator

  • 我使用eclipse生成Object的hashCode和equals方法的覆盖,并生成了一些关于hashCode覆盖的问题。下面的hashCode()是否正确? 问题: -为什么eclipse会生成两行代码?我认为将两个结果相加是合适的。知道为什么它们是分开的任务吗? -最终的int素数可以是任何素数吗? -整数结果是否应始终为 1?

  • 我正在根据参考指南学习使用Map结构。日食验证是 面向Web开发人员的Eclipse Java EE IDE。版本:开普勒服务版本2 pom。xml如下所示,与参考指南相同 它表示在构建项目时将生成实现代码。但是,它似乎不会在目标/生成的源文件夹下生成